A Refined 398cc Engine That Delivers Reliable Thrills
At the heart of the 2026 DR-Z400 is a refined 398cc single-cylinder engine known for durability and consistent performance. This engine strikes a beautiful balance between power and control.
For city riders, it offers responsive acceleration—perfect for merging into traffic or navigating busy streets. Twist the throttle, and the bike responds smoothly without feeling overwhelming. For off-road enthusiasts, the strong torque delivery helps conquer uneven terrain, gravel roads, and steep inclines with confidence.
Suzuki has improved engine efficiency and heat management in this latest model. The result? Smoother power delivery and a more enjoyable ride, even during extended sessions. The throttle response feels predictable and clean, which makes the bike friendly for beginners while still satisfying experienced riders.
Combined with its lightweight frame, the engine gives the DR-Z400 a lively, agile personality that adapts easily to changing environments.

Modern Features That Enhance the Ride

The 2026 DR-Z400 doesn’t just rely on its mechanical strengths—it also embraces modern technology to improve convenience and safety.
The updated digital-analog instrument cluster provides clear and essential information at a glance. Riders can easily monitor speed, RPM, fuel levels, and gear position without distraction. The display is easy to read, even in bright daylight.
LED lighting has been introduced for the headlight, tail lamp, and indicators. This upgrade improves visibility during night rides and low-light conditions while also adding a contemporary look to the motorcycle. Better visibility means greater confidence and safer travel.
Suzuki has also upgraded suspension components and equipped the bike with improved dual-sport tires designed to grip both asphalt and dirt. Optional accessories—such as luggage racks and skid plates—add further versatility for riders who want to explore beyond city limits.
